Neuberger Berman, founded in 1939, is a private, independent, employee-owned investment manager. The firm manages a range of strategies-including equity, fixed income, quantitative and multi-asset class, private equity, real estate and hedge funds-on behalf of institutions, advisors and individual investors globally. With offices in 27 countries, Neuberger Berman's diverse team has over 2,900 professionals. For ten consecutive years, the company has been named first or second in Pensions & Investments Best Places to Work in Money Management survey (among those with 1,000 employees or more). The firm manages $563 billion in client assets as of December 31, 2025. For more information, please visit our website at www.nb.com.
NB Private Equity is a leading private equity platform within Neuberger Berman with over $100 billion of investor commitments. NB Alternatives continues to grow rapidly and is actively investing. The Associate will work across the platform in the following complementary strategies:
  • Private Equity Fund Commitments: Conducting diligence on private equity funds within multiple asset classes, including buyouts, growth equity, venture and real assets
  • Direct Co-Investment: Conducting diligence on direct private equity investments by co-investing in private companies alongside premier financial sponsors

The position provides an opportunity to work across a leading private equity platform in the areas listed above in a fast-paced entrepreneurial environment with constant interaction with the most senior members of the team.
Primary Responsibilities:
  • Analyzing and conducting comprehensive due diligence on potential primary fund investments and direct equity co-investment opportunities
  • Performing in-depth analysis of companies, industries and private equity portfolios
  • Assisting with the diligence and preparation of due diligence materials and investment committee memos
  • Monitoring and reporting on firm's existing investments through regular interaction with fund managers, attending annual meetings of private equity firms, reviewing quarterly financials and performing portfolio analysis
  • Supporting fund marketing and existing client requests
  • Conducting special projects including product development and asset allocation analyses

Q: What skills or qualities help someone succeed as a Private Equity Associate?

A: To succeed as a Private Equity Associate, key technical skills include financial modeling, accounting, and valuation, as well as a strong understanding of corporate finance, mergers and acquisitions, and investment analysis. Soft skills such as strong communication, negotiation, and problem-solving abilities, as well as the ability to work well under pressure and maintain confidentiality, are also essential. These technical and soft skills enable Private Equity Associates to effectively analyze investment opportunities, communicate with stakeholders, and drive deal execution, ultimately supporting their career growth and effectiveness in the role.

Q: What is the career path for a Private Equity Associate?

A: A Private Equity Associate typically follows a career progression from entry-level roles such as Investment Analyst or Junior Associate, to mid-level positions like Senior Associate or Vice President, and eventually to senior roles like Principal or Partner. Along the way, they develop key skills in financial modeling, deal sourcing, and portfolio company management, as well as opportunities to work closely with experienced professionals and build a network of industry contacts. Long-term, Private Equity Associates may pursue leadership roles within private equity firms, transition to other investment roles, or leverage their expertise to start their own businesses or pursue careers in related fields like venture capital or corporate finance.
